    Description

    Crowd standing in front of Texas Hotel after arriving from the Spanish Trails Fiesta in Durango, Colorado. Leonard "Half Buck" Burch (child) is standing in front, center, with a bow and arrow. He is dressed in traditional Native American clothing and a headdress. Among the crowd are adults also dressed in traditional clothing, some of the Ute Tribe. The marquee sign at the front of the hotel reads, on the top line, "Lunch Dine Dance," and on the bottom line, "The Air Conditioned Den."
